Robert Kennedy Jr. says West Virginia coal industry out of control in documentary

Robert Kennedy Jr., activist and environmental lawyer, is passionate about ending "mountaintop removal" coal mining in West Virginia. In a phone interview about the documentary film, "The Last Mountain," in which he appears, he argues that West Virginia is a corrupt "banana republic" owned lock, stock and barrel by King Coal and that the federal government should intervene.
